The Nuts and Bolts of Superior Performance

  • 3,500+ charge cycles at 80% DoD – outlasting most competitors by 40%
  • Wide temperature tolerance (-30°C to 60°C) – perfect for Siberian winters or Sahara solar farms
  • Modular design scaling from 5kWh to 500kWh configurations
